In modern manufacturing, the precision and efficiency of production planning are key to a company's success. To achieve this, an increasing number of enterprises are adopting intelligent scheduling systems for production planning.
By comprehensively considering multi-dimensional constraints such as manpower, machines, and materials, intelligent scheduling systems can automatically generate the optimal plan for operations, machines, and production lines down to the minute and second. This automated scheduling approach not only significantly reduces scheduling time but also effectively lowers labor costs.
In addition to efficient scheduling, intelligent scheduling systems also have the capability for rapid anomaly response. By acquiring real-time production data through sensors and performing in-depth analysis and monitoring, these systems can quickly issue alerts and provide corresponding scheduling recommendations when anomalies occur or when plans need adjustment. This real-time capability helps enterprises efficiently handle various unexpected situations, ensuring the stability and continuity of the production process, and strengthening their control over the production process.
Furthermore, intelligent scheduling systems can collect and organize various types of production data from the enterprise, using data to guide production. By combining with actual production performance for rolling scheduling, they can precisely guide production, thereby effectively managing production progress.
